    SANTA FE COUNTY PUBLIC WORKS DEPARTMENT INVITATION FOR BIDS IFB NO. 2026-0350-PW/BM RE-BID AUTOMOTIVE PARTS, EQUIPMENT, TIRES & MISCELLANEOUS SUPPLIES APRIL 2026 IFB No. 2026-0350-PW/BM 2 Table of Contents BIDDING DOCUMENTS Advertisement ..........................................................................................................................3 Bid Instructions .........................................................................................................................4 General Term and Conditions ...................................................................................................6 Supplemental Terms and Conditions ......................................................................................13 Contract Objectives .................................................................................................................15 Bid Form .................................................................................................................................17 Bid Sheet .................................................................................................................................18 APPENDIX A (Acknowledgement of Receipt Form) ...........................................................24 APPENDIX B (Campaign Contribution Disclosure Form) ...................................................25 APPENDIX C (Resident Veterans Preference Certification) ................................................28 APPENDIX D (Sample Price Agreement) ............................................................................29 IFB No. 2026-0350-PW/BM 3 ADVERTISEMENT AUTOMOTIVE VEHICLE PARTS, EQUIPMENT, TIRES AND MISCELLANEOUS SUPPLIES IFB No. 2026-0350-PW/BM The Santa Fe County Public Works Department is requesting bids for the purpose of procuring automotive vehicle parts, equipment, tires and miscellaneous supplies. Santa Fe County intends to award a multiple source price agreement pursuant to Section 13-1-153 NMSA 1978. Bids may be held for ninety (90) days subject to all action by the County. Santa Fe County reserves the right to reject any and all bids in part or in whole. A completed bid package shall be submitted in a sealed container indicating the bid title and number along with the bidding firm’s name and address clearly marked on the outside of the container. All bids must be received by 2:00 PM (MST), Tuesday, June 9, 2026 at the Santa Fe County, Purchasing Division located at 102 Grant Avenue, Santa Fe, NM 87501. The Bid Opening will be held in person and via Microsoft Teams by using the meeting ID: 245 123 778 796 963, passcode: s5WH64gy or by calling (773) 352-2011 phone conference ID: 692 123 912#. By submitting a bid for the requested materials and/or services each firm is certifying that their bid is in compliance with the regulations and requirements stated within this IFB. There will not be a pre-bid conference. If you have any questions concerning this IFB, please email Brandon Martinez at bimartinez@santafecountynm.gov no later than Wednesday, May 13, 2026. An addendum will be issued on Friday, May 15, 2026 to those who submit an Acknowledgement of Receipt Form. EQUAL OPPORTUNITY EMPLOYMENT: All qualified bidders will receive consideration of contract(s) without regard to race, color, religion, sex, national origin, ancestry, age, physical and mental handicap, serious mental condition, disability, spousal affiliation, sexual orientation or gender identity. Information for Invitation for Bid documents will be available by visiting the Santa Fe County website at https://www.santafecountynm.gov/finance/purchasing-division/current-bid-solicitations or by contacting Brandon Martinez, Santa Fe County Purchasing or by telephone at (505) 995-9551 or email at bimartinez@santafecountynm.gov. BIDS RECEIVED AFTER THE DATE AND TIME SPECIFIED ABOVE WILL NOT BE CONSIDERED AND WILL BE REJECTED BY SANTA FE COUNTY. Santa Fe County Public Works & Fire Department Published: May 03 & 04, 2026 IFB No. 2026-0350-PW/BM 4 BID INSTRUCTIONS 1. All bids shall be submitted on the Santa Fe County “Invitation For Bids” forms provided herein. 2. All bids must be received no later than 2:00 PM (MST), Tuesday, June 9, 2026 at the Santa Fe County Purchasing Division, 102 Grant Avenue (First Floor), Santa Fe, NM 87501. Mailing Address: Hand Delivery and Courier: Santa Fe County Purchasing Division Santa Fe County Purchasing Division Attn: Brandon Martinez Attn: Brandon Martinez PO Box 276 102 Grant Avenue, 1st Floor Santa Fe, NM 87504-0276 Santa Fe, NM 87501 The Bid Opening will also be held via Microsoft Teams by using the meeting ID: 245 123 778 796 963, passcode: s5WH64gy or by calling (773) 352-2011 phone conference ID: 692 123 912#. in case you are unable to join in-person. If a bidder submitting a bid chooses to stay for the bid opening, only ONE (1) person representing the firm may be in the conference room. If you plan on attending in-person please email Brandon Martinez, Procurement Specialist Senior, at bimartinez@santafecountynm.gov. 3. Bids must be submitted in a sealed envelope or container and be clearly marked with the words: Sealed Bid Enclosed, IFB No. 2026-0350-PW/BM. Bids that are not submitted in a sealed envelope or container will not be accepted. 4. Filing time marked or stamped on the sealed envelope or container by the Santa Fe County Purchasing Division shall be the official time of receipt of the bid. 5. All bids shall remain sealed until the date and time specified in the “Advertisement” on Page 2 of this bid package. 6. To preclude possible errors and/or misinterpretations, bid prices shall be affixed in ink legibly written or typed. In case of discrepancy, amounts stated in words shall govern. 7. Acknowledgement of Receipt Form Interested bidders should hand deliver or return by e-mail, by registered or certified mail the "Acknowledgement of Receipt Form" that accompanies this document (See “Appendix A”) to have their organization placed on the procurement distribution list. The form should be legibly https://www.microsoft.com/en-us/microsoft-teams/join-a-meeting IFB No. 2026-0350-PW/BM 5 completed and signed by an authorized representative of the organization, dated and returned by close of business on Tuesday, June 9, 2026. The procurement distribution list will be used for the distribution of written responses to questions and any IFB amendments. 8. Campaign Contribution Disclosure Form Bidders must complete and submit with their bid the Campaign Contribution Disclosure Form, “Appendix B”. 9. Double-sided documents All submitted bids/proposal documents will be double-sided, pursuant to Santa Fe County Resolution 2013-7, Adopting Sustainable Resources Management Principles, Section 2.A. Waste Reduction and Reuse… “all documents are to be double-sided, including those that are generated by outside entities using County funds and by consultants and contractors doing business with the County”.
